Comment tester les responseCodes en utilisant le nom du porteur de carte ?
Avez-vous le bon rôle d’utilisateur ?
Vérifiez que vous disposez bien du rôle d’utilisateur suivant :
Gestion des cartes de test
Si vous ne disposez pas du rôle requis, veuillez contacter votre administrateur.
Vous pouvez tester différents resultCodes en utilisant le resultCode souhaité comme holderName. Par exemple, pour tester une transaction au statut Pending, utilisez la requête suivante :
{
"amount": {
"currency": "USD",
"value": 1000
},
"reference": "Your order number",
"paymentMethod": {
"type": "scheme",
"number": "4111111111111111",
"expiryMonth": "03",
"expiryYear": "2030",
"holderName": "PENDING",
"cvc": "737"
},
"returnUrl": "https://your-company.com/...",
"merchantAccount": "YOUR_MERCHANT_ACCOUNT"
}
Â
Le fonctionnement est le même pour tous les autres resultCodes. Pour en savoir plus, consultez la page suivante : Test avec le nom du porteur de carte.
Attention : si vous utilisez le nom du porteur de carte pour tester un responseCode doté d'un tiret bas (underscore), le validateur du champ excluant les caractères non alphabétiques peut se déclencher et la transaction peut être refusée avec pour motif de refus « FRAUD ». Le cas échéant, utilisez l'objet additionalData pour tester les resultCodes, ce qui peut constituer une meilleure alternative dans votre situation.
Cet article a-t-il été utile ?
En savoir plus
En savoir plus sur ce sujet.
Consulter la documentation d'Adyen